Top Suppliers:I want be here

96090-02-7

96090-02-7 structure
96090-02-7 structure

Name Cyclo[L-Ala-Gly-[(2S)-8-oxo-2-amino*-8-oxiranyloctanoyl]-D-Pro-]
Molecular Formula C20H30N4O6